Acer has unveiled its latest 14.5-inch Predator Triton 14 AI (PT14-52T), combining performance, portability, and professional-grade features. The device is equipped with the Intel® Core™ Ultra 9 288V processor and configurable with the NVIDIA® GeForce RTX™ 5070 Laptop GPU, offering significant capability for gaming and AI-driven creative workflows. The laptop supports up to 32 GB of LPDDR5X memory and 2 TB of PCIe Gen 4 NVMe storage.
The device features a Calman Verified OLED WQXGA+ (2880 x 1800) display with 100% DCI-P3 color gamut coverage, a 120 Hz refresh rate, 1 ms response time, and multi-touch capabilities. Designed for creative professionals, the system includes a large haptic Corning® Gorilla® Glass touchpad and bundled stylus with support for AES 2.0, USI 2.0, and MPP 2.5 protocols, ensuring accurate input for design, illustration, and writing tasks.
Thermal management is enhanced with industry-first graphene-based thermal interface material (TIM) on the CPU, dual 6th Gen AeroBlade™ 3D fans, and Acer’s proprietary Vortex Flow system, all contributing to improved cooling performance.
Additional features include AI-enabled Human Presence Detection (HPD) for enhanced security, per-key RGB backlit keyboard, PredatorSense performance control software, Intel® Killer™ Wi-Fi 7, and Thunderbolt™ 4 connectivity.
The Predator Helios Neo 14 AI (PHN14-71) brings powerful gaming capabilities to a compact 14.5-inch platform. It is configured with up to an Intel® Core™ Ultra 9 285H processor and up to an NVIDIA® GeForce RTX™ 5070 Laptop GPU, supporting up to 32 GB of LPDDR5X 7467 MHz memory and 2 TB of PCIe Gen 4 SSD storage.
Its OLED WQXGA+ (2880 x 1800) display provides a 0.2 ms response time and 100% DCI-P3 color space coverage, optimized for gaming and professional use. Advanced Optimus support enables efficient switching between integrated and discrete graphics.
The laptop integrates Acer’s 5th Gen AeroBlade™ cooling technology, liquid metal thermal grease, Vector Heat pipe, and Vortex Flow cooling system to maintain performance under demanding conditions. Design elements include a customizable RGB logo on the metal lid and a three-zone RGB keyboard. Connectivity features include Intel® Killer™ Wi-Fi 6E and Thunderbolt™ 4.
Acer also introduced the updated Predator Orion 3000 (PO3-665), designed for gaming enthusiasts seeking compact yet expandable desktop solutions. The system is powered by up to an Intel® Core™ Ultra 7 265F processor and an NVIDIA® GeForce RTX™ 5070 GPU, supported by up to 32 GB of dual-channel DDR5 RAM. Storage options include up to 2 TB M.2 PCIe SSD and an additional 2 TB 7200 RPM HDD.
The 28-liter EMI-compliant chassis features tempered glass side panels and mesh ventilation, along with RGB-illuminated 120 mm fans. Connectivity is robust, with front-facing USB 3.2 Gen 2 Type-A and Type-C ports, and a variety of rear-panel USB, audio, and LAN connections. Wi-Fi 7 and Ethernet LAN provide high-speed network capabilities.
